The Dynamic Stability Control DSC
and Dynamic Traction Control DTC
are deactivated, refer also to page

63

Driving stability limited during accel-
eration and cornering.
Driving style must be adjusted.

The Dynamic Stability Control DSC
and Dynamic Traction Control DTC
have failed.

Driving stability limited during accel-
eration and cornering.
You can continue your journey, but
moderate your speed and exercise
due caution. Have the system
checked as soon as possible.

Indication in US models

The driving stability control systems,
including ABS and the Tire Pressure
Monitor, have failed, refer also to
page

63

Reduced braking and driving stability.
Drive cautiously and think well ahead.
Avoid braking with full force, driving
on rough tracks, and depressing the
accelerator pedal to full throttle or
kickdown position. Have the system
checked immediately.
